6. The misconduct inquiry against Mr Skrenya began on 4 October 2010. Mr Skrenya requested a postponement so that he could instruct an attorney. He also asked that the Presiding Officer postpone the disciplinary proceedings pending the outcome of the criminal case against him. He made representations to the Director of Public Prosecutions not to pursue the charges against him. The Presiding Officer granted his request for a postponement to 9 and 10 December 2010. On 9 December 2010, by mutual agreement, the matter was postponed further to 4 July 2011.
